<b>No need for foreign training, says Kayani</b>
<!--QuoteBegin-->QUOTE<!--QuoteEBegin-->ISLAMABAD - Chief of Army Staff (COAS) General Ashfaq Parvez Kayani said Pakistan Army has developed a full range of counter-insurgency training facilities tailored to train troops for such operations.
<b>âTherefore, except for very specialised weapons and equipment, high technology, no generalised foreign training is required,</b>â the COAS said in a press statement issued here on Saturday.
Owing to its vast experience, Pakistan Army remains the best-suited force to operate in its own area, the COAS said.<!--QuoteEnd--><!--QuoteEEnd-->
